Hello community,
here is the log from the commit of package swi-prolog
checked in at Fri Apr 4 01:46:26 CEST 2008.
--------
--- swi-prolog/swi-prolog.changes 2008-03-17 20:18:19.000000000 +0100
+++ /mounts/work_src_done/STABLE/swi-prolog/swi-prolog.changes 2008-04-03 16:12:31.000000000 +0200
@@ -1,0 +2,7 @@
+Thu Apr 3 15:50:57 CEST 2008 - schwab@suse.de
+
+- Fix broken configure checks.
+- Fix missing null check.
+- Enable parallel build.
+
+-------------------------------------------------------------------
Old:
----
minmem
++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++
Other differences:
------------------
++++++ swi-prolog.spec ++++++
--- /var/tmp/diff_new_pack.K14657/_old 2008-04-04 01:46:00.000000000 +0200
+++ /var/tmp/diff_new_pack.K14657/_new 2008-04-04 01:46:00.000000000 +0200
@@ -23,7 +23,7 @@
Obsoletes: swi_pl
AutoReqProv: on
Version: 5.6.52
-Release: 1
+Release: 8
Summary: SWI-Prolog distribution
Source: pl-%{version}.tar.gz
Source1: refman.pdf
@@ -57,14 +57,20 @@
cd packages
autoreconf -f -i
cd ../src
-#autoreconf -f -i
+autoreconf -f -i
cd ..
export COFLAGS="$RPM_OPT_FLAGS -fno-strict-aliasing"
./configure --prefix=%{_prefix} --mandir=%{_mandir}
-make COFLAGS="$RPM_OPT_FLAGS -fno-strict-aliasing"
+make %{?jobs:-j%jobs}
#%ifnarch %arm
#LC_ALL=en_GB.UTF-8 make -C src check COFLAGS="$RPM_OPT_FLAGS -fno-strict-aliasing"
#%endif
+cd packages
+pushd xpce/src
+autoreconf -f -i
+popd
+./configure --prefix=%{_prefix} --mandir=%{_mandir}
+make %{?jobs:-j%jobs} PL=$PWD/../src/pl.sh
%install
install -d $RPM_BUILD_ROOT%{_defaultdocdir}/swi-prolog/packages
@@ -87,13 +93,7 @@
smandir=$RPM_BUILD_ROOT%{_mandir}/man1 \
lmandir=$RPM_BUILD_ROOT%{_mandir}/man3
cd packages
-pushd xpce/src
-autoreconf -f -i
-popd
-export COFLAGS="$RPM_OPT_FLAGS -fno-strict-aliasing"
-PATH=$RPM_BUILD_ROOT%{_prefix}/bin:$PATH ./configure --prefix=%{_prefix} --mandir=%{_mandir}
-PATH=$RPM_BUILD_ROOT%{_prefix}/bin:$PATH make COFLAGS="$RPM_OPT_FLAGS -fno-strict-aliasing"
-PATH=$RPM_BUILD_ROOT%{_prefix}/bin:$PATH make install \
+make install \
PLBASE=$RPM_BUILD_ROOT/%{_prefix}/lib/pl-%{version} \
prefix=$RPM_BUILD_ROOT/%{_prefix} \
bindir=$RPM_BUILD_ROOT/%{_prefix}/bin \
@@ -149,6 +149,10 @@
%doc %{_prefix}/share/man/*/*
%changelog
+* Thu Apr 03 2008 schwab@suse.de
+- Fix broken configure checks.
+- Fix missing null check.
+- Enable parallel build.
* Mon Mar 17 2008 sndirsch@suse.de
- update to 5.6.52
* fixes/enhancements
@@ -169,7 +173,7 @@
* mainly bugfixes
* Thu May 24 2007 sndirsch@suse.de
- make rpmlint happy
-* Sat May 12 2007 sndirsch@suse.de
+* Sun May 13 2007 sndirsch@suse.de
- update to 5.6.34
* various bugfixes
* Fri Apr 20 2007 sndirsch@suse.de
@@ -179,7 +183,7 @@
* various bugfixes
* Mon Sep 04 2006 sndirsch@suse.de
- no longer try to install a PDF, which simply does not exist
-* Sun Sep 03 2006 sndirsch@suse.de
+* Mon Sep 04 2006 sndirsch@suse.de
- update to 5.6.18
* various bugfixes
* Sun Jul 09 2006 sndirsch@suse.de
@@ -281,7 +285,7 @@
* Fri Apr 22 2005 sndirsch@suse.de
- updated to current CVS version (05-04-22)
* obsoletes pl-5.5.14.patch
-* Thu Apr 21 2005 sndirsch@suse.de
+* Fri Apr 22 2005 sndirsch@suse.de
- updated to current CVS version (05-04-21)
* obsoletes linker-hack.diff
* Wed Apr 20 2005 sndirsch@suse.de
@@ -296,7 +300,7 @@
of xpce is still disabled on these archs (Bug #65102)
* Mon Apr 18 2005 sndirsch@suse.de
- updated to release 5.5.14
-* Wed Apr 13 2005 sndirsch@suse.de
+* Thu Apr 14 2005 sndirsch@suse.de
- disabled xpce package on %%ix86 as well to fix build :-(
* Thu Feb 10 2005 ro@suse.de
- remove dropped tetex subpackages from nfb
++++++ pl-5.6.52.diff ++++++
--- /var/tmp/diff_new_pack.K14657/_old 2008-04-04 01:46:01.000000000 +0200
+++ /var/tmp/diff_new_pack.K14657/_new 2008-04-04 01:46:01.000000000 +0200
@@ -1,19 +1,92 @@
+--- packages/plunit/Makefile.in
++++ packages/plunit/Makefile.in
+@@ -53,7 +53,6 @@ ln-install: $(LIBPL)
+ rpm-install: install
+
+ pdf-install: install-examples
+- $(INSTALL_DATA) $(DOC).pdf $(DESTDIR)$(PKGDOC)
+
+ html-install: install-examples
+ $(INSTALL_DATA) $(DOC).html $(DESTDIR)$(PKGDOC)
--- src/configure.in
+++ src/configure.in
-@@ -539,8 +539,8 @@
- AC_TRY_COMPILE(
- [
- #include